Multiple Master Fonts Are Not Printed Remotely to PCL Printers

SYMPTOMS

Printing a document with multiple master fonts to a remote PCL printer may not work if the menu name exceeds 27 characters.

Or, you may receive an error message on a blue screen when you view the "Blackadder Alts ITC" type 1 font sample page in the Fonts tool in Control Panel.

RESOLUTION

To resolve this problem, obtain the latest service pack for Windows 2000. For additional information, click the following article number to view the article in the Microsoft Knowledge Base:
260910  (http://kbalertz.com/Feedback.aspx?kbNumber=260910/EN-US/ ) How to Obtain the Latest Windows 2000 Service Pack
The English version of this fix should have the following file attributes or later:
   Date        Time    Version         Size      File name
   ---------------------------------------------------------
   10/07/2000  02:07p  5.0.2.225        287,856  Atmfd.dll
   10/07/2000  02:07p  5.0.2.225         31,504  Atmlib.dll
   09/19/2000  04:09p  5.0.2195.2291    222,480  Gdi32.dll
   10/06/2000  03:06p  5.0.2195.2431      3,584  Smsg.dll
   09/19/2000  04:46p  5.0.2195.2303    379,152  User32.dll
   09/22/2000  04:06p  5.0.2195.2309  1,639,760  Win32k.sys
   09/14/2000  01:00a  5.0.2195.2228    243,472  Winsrv.dll
				

STATUS

Microsoft has confirmed that this is a problem in the Microsoft products that are listed at the beginning of this article. This problem was first corrected in Windows 2000 Service Pack 2.
